71872-58-7 Usage
Uses
Used in Textile Industry:
Disperse Yellow 199 is used as a coloring agent for dyeing synthetic fibers such as polyester, nylon, and acrylic. Its high fastness properties ensure that the color remains vibrant and resistant to fading, staining, and wear, even under harsh conditions.
Used in Plastic Industry:
Disperse Yellow 199 is also used as an additive in the plastics industry to impart a bright yellow color to various types of plastics. Its high light fastness and resistance to fading make it an ideal choice for applications where color stability is crucial.
Used in Ink Industry:
In the ink industry, Disperse Yellow 199 is used as a pigment for creating high-quality, long-lasting inks for printing on various substrates. Its excellent fastness properties ensure that the printed colors remain vibrant and resistant to fading and staining over time.
Used in Paint Industry:
Disperse Yellow 199 is utilized as a pigment in the paint industry to produce high-quality, durable paints with a bright yellow color. Its high standards in terms of fastness properties make it su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ications, ensuring that the paint remains colorfast and resistant to environmental factors.

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 71872-58-7 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 7,1,8,7 and 2 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 8 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 71872-58:
(7*7)+(6*1)+(5*8)+(4*7)+(3*2)+(2*5)+(1*8)=147
147 % 10 = 7
So 71872-58-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
